XEL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review

625 of the 4,017 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Xcel Energy (XEL)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$16.3B — up 11% from $14.6B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 57 funds opened new XEL positions and 49 closed out — a net gain of 8 holders — while 231 added to existing stakes and 201 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$1.7B. The largest seller was Janus Henderson Investors US, cutting an estimated $49M.
